CVE-2023-7243 is a critical out-of-bounds write vulnerability affecting the Industrial Control Systems Network Protocol Parsers (ICSNPP) - Ethercat Zeek Plugin, specifically versions d78dda6 and prior. This flaw allows an unauthenticated attacker to achieve arbitrary code execution by sending specially crafted Ethercat datagrams over the network. With a CVSS score of 9.8 (CRITICAL), the vulnerability is easily exploitable with low attack complexity and no user interaction, leading to complete comp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While not currently listed in CISA KEV or having public exploit code, it has garnered community attention and media coverage, indicating awareness of its significant risk.
